> Dagg Stompler wrote:
> >> daggs@gmx.com wrote:
> >>> card 0: PCH [HDA Intel PCH], device 3: HDMI 0 [HDMI 0]
> >>> card 1: Generic [HD-Audio Generic], device 3: HDMI 0 [HDMI 0]
> >>> card 2: HDMI [HDA ATI HDMI], device 3: HDMI 0 [HDMI 0]
> >>
> >> The second one is called "Generic" because your kernel does not (yet)
> >> know the hardware.
> >>
> >>> 01:00.1 Audio device: Advanced Micro Devices, Inc. [AMD/ATI] Cedar
> HDMI Audio [Radeon HD 5400/6300 Series]
> >>> 06:00.1 Audio device: Advanced Micro Devices, Inc. [AMD/ATI] RV635
> HDMI Audio [Radeon HD 3600 Series]
> >>
> >> These are the HDMI outputs of *two* graphics cards. The first one's
> >> model is so new that the driver doesn't know it.
> >
> > the 3600 doesn't have hdmi socket so I think it is irrelevant for my issue.
> 
> The RV635 chip does support HDMI outputs (even if none are actually
> connected), so the corresponding PCI device shows up here.
> 
> >>> If you update the kernel, you will get two devices named "HDA ATI
> HDMI".
> >
> > upgrade to where?
> 
> Oops.  Even the latest driver lacks the PCI IDs of many HDMI HDA devices
> (aa50/aa58/aa60/aa68/aa80/aa88/aa90/aa98:
> Cypress/Juniper/Redwood/Cedar/
> Cayman+Antilles/Barts/Turks/Caicos).
> 
> Alex, are these devices that require disabling snooping?

Sorry what does snooping mean in this context?
